aboutsumma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
authorKostya Shishkov <kostya.shishkov@gmail.com>2018-10-11 17:58:14 +0200
committerKostya Shishkov <kostya.shishkov@gmail.com>2018-10-11 17:58:14 +0200
commit5dfd175c406a76552d7ec060cb8eda26d2084212 (patch)
treeae170e6ca96e04307a1c89f331cfebb9fafd6d4e /src
parentf1f6f4aa131cd90568ef8c022c3d41be5dd857fe (diff)
downloadnihav-5dfd175c406a76552d7ec060cb8eda26d2084212.tar.gz
rmdec: demux audio in smaller chunks
Diffstat (limited to 'src')
-rw-r--r--src/demuxers/realmedia.rs2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/demuxers/realmedia.rs b/src/demuxers/realmedia.rs
index 6afc4cf..223dbb7 100644
--- a/src/demuxers/realmedia.rs
+++ b/src/demuxers/realmedia.rs
@@ -193,7 +193,7 @@ impl RMAudioStream {
let iinfo = self.iinfo.unwrap();
let factor = iinfo.factor as usize;
- let fsize = iinfo.frame_size as usize;
+ let fsize = if iinfo.block_size != 0 { iinfo.block_size } else { iinfo.frame_size } as usize;
self.sub_packet += 1;
if self.sub_packet < factor {